Transaction 65f58ef263135fe3588127f711d4b649bfd20de5d583b2c5ad9e04235746cfee
1 Input
1 Output
-
65f58ef263135fe3588127f711d4b649bfd20de5d583b2c5ad9e04235746cfee:0
- value
- 1195968
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b8555b66e35c68b28cc116eee15718068c8a84f OP_EQUAL
- address
- 3LF8pkVYvXxYqfBNHwziaFr6C9Hw5vCZie